Our Team

At Seaford Lifeguards we run two main "teams". A lifeguard side and a lifeguard support side. We also have medics and associate members.

Lifeguards
Our Lifeguards are all highly trained to SLSGB Beach Lifeguards standard. This includes; Water rescue skills, CPR, Spinal management, theory of the sea and conditions and fitness. Their main duty on the beach is too prevent any accident from occuring and too assist in any incident that may happen. But they are also there to hand out local infomation to members of the public, and to enforce the local sea and beach bylaws.

Lifeguard Support
Our lifeguard support team is also highly trained, but to the SLSGB Lifeguard Support standard. This involves everything a lifeguard does except the attual water rescue side. They support the lifeguards along the beach in any first aid or rescue incident by giving vital assistance when needed.

Medics

These are part of the Seaford Community Responder scheme, they respond from our headquaters and from the beach to any incidents we have on the beach, but also to any 999 calls within the Seaford area.

Associate Members

You can join as an associate member to show your support to Seaford Lifeguards, but also if you have skills that could be helpful to us but don't fit into the Lifeguard or Support role; for example helping run our Bric a Brac sale at our boathouse, running our control room etc.
